هل من الممكن تحديد حجج المعلمة الأولية للمستمعين Java Webapp؟

StackOverflow https://stackoverflow.com/questions/1914608

سؤال

في ملف Web.xml في تطبيق تطبيقات الويب، يمكن للمرء تحديد المعلمات الأولية للخدمات والمرشحات باستخدام عنصر INIT-PALIAM. يمكن بعد ذلك استرجاع المعلمات المحددة هنا عن طريق الاتصال GetServletconfig (). يبدو أنه من الممكن أن تفعل الشيء نفسه مع المستمعين، حيث يحدد DTD فقط عنصر المستمع هناك.

أود أن ألجأ حقا إلى وجود مجموعة من ملفات الخصائص العشوائية (أو حتى أسوأ، أكثر من تكوين XML) داخل WebApp، لكنني لست متأكدا من كيفية تجاوز البيانات إلى مستمعي أثناء التهيئة. أيه أفكار؟

هل كانت مفيدة؟

المحلول

يمكنك تحديد معلمات التهيئة في السياق ككل، والحصول على أولئك من كائن servletcontext.

إذا كان مستمعك ينفذ Servletcontextener. ثم يمكنك الاستيلاء على معلمات التبادلية عند تلقي الحدث السياسي.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top